Technical Program Manager, Drive Inverter

Tesla is seeking a highly motivated and experienced Technical Program Manager to join their dynamic team in Drive Inverter. The role involves driving the development and introduction of new Drive Inverter technologies and products while managing complex engineering programs and ensuring adherence to quality and timelines.

Responsibilities

Act as engineering program owner for Drive Inverter program launches and design improvements
Manage Drive Inverter build plans, parts logistics, and support robust engineering build execution
Coordinate design changes with cross-functional teams and support their cut-in into production
Track and maintain key component and program metrics including schedule, reliability, performance, cost, and mass
Lead cross-functional teams in planning, executing, and delivering engineering programs for Drive Inverter
Foster open communication among cross-functional teams to facilitate effective collaboration
Proactively identify potential issues and develop mitigation strategies
